<p>Comprehending Walking Treadmills</p>

<hr>

<p>A walking treadmill differs essentially from its running counterpart in style, functionality, and meant use. While running treadmills prioritise speed and shock absorption for high-impact activity, strolling treadmills are engineered particularly for consistent, low-intensity walking paces. These devices typically include less effective motors, easier console display screens, and more compact frames that prioritise stability at slower speeds rather than the robust building and construction required to withstand the impact of running.</p>

<p>The Walking Treadmill UKmarket has expanded considerably, responding to growing demand from home users, office workers, and wellness-focused people. Modern walking treadmills often incorporate innovative functions such as manual incline changes, incorporated Bluetooth connection, and foldable designs that deal with the area constraints typical in British homes. Many designs now consist of health tracking capabilities, permitting users to track steps, calories burned, and heart rate throughout their walking sessions.</p>

<p>Key Considerations When Purchasing</p>

<hr>

<p>Before buying a strolling treadmill, UK buyers must evaluate a number of crucial aspects that influence viability and long-lasting complete satisfaction. Motor power identifies the device&#39;s reliability and longevity, with most strolling treadmills including motors varying from 1.0 to 2.5 horsepower. For strolling purposes, a motor in the 1.5 to 2.0 horsepower range usually provides appropriate power while keeping quiet operation suitable for home environments.</p>

<p>Belt size considerably impacts comfort and safety during use. <a href="https://pads.jeito.nl/s/XnFw9t_Tda">view products</a> walking treadmill belt should determine a minimum of 120 centimetres in length and 40 centimetres in width to accommodate natural strolling strides without sensations of confinement. Users taller than typical or those with longer strides may need longer belts to feel comfy and preserve appropriate gait mechanics.</p>

<p>Weight capability should have cautious attention, as exceeding the producer&#39;s recommended limit compromises both security and guarantee protection. The majority of strolling treadmills support users between 100 and 150 kilograms, though heavy-duty models accommodate higher weights. The maker&#39;s total weight matters for those living in upper-floor homes, as much heavier designs may position obstacles during setup or relocation.</p>

<p>Preserving Your Walking Treadmill</p>

<hr>

<p>Correct upkeep makes sure longevity and consistent performance from a walking treadmill investment. Routine cleaning avoids particles accumulation that damages elements and creates unpleasant smells. After each use, users ought to clean down the console, hand rails, and exposed frame surfaces with a damp fabric. The strolling belt requires weekly attention using manufacturer-recommended cleansing services to get rid of collected perspiration and dirt.</p>

<p>Lubrication schedules vary by design but typically require attention every 3 to six months depending upon usage frequency. Insufficient lubrication increases motor pressure and speeds up belt wear, possibly voiding service warranties and necessitating early replacement. Users should consult their owner&#39;s handbook for specific lubrication products and procedures recommended for their particular model.</p>

<p>Belt stress adjustment becomes necessary when walking belts show indications of slipping or ending up being loose. The majority of treadmills consist of adjustment bolts near the rear roller that enable fine-tuning of tension. Nevertheless, excessive tightening pressures motors and bearings, so adjustments should be very little and tested incrementally. Professional servicing might be required for complex maintenance jobs beyond standard owner duties.</p>

<p>Kinds Of Treadmill Machines Available</p>

<hr>

<p>The marketplace uses several distinct classifications of treadmill devices, each created to address different needs, areas, and budgets. Understanding these variations assists customers select devices that lines up with their specific scenarios.</p>

<p>Manual treadmills run without electric motors, relying totally on the user&#39;s motion to power the belt. These affordable options tend to be more compact and lighter than their motorized equivalents, making them suitable for studio apartments or occasional usage. However, they need more effort to start and preserve speed, which can impact workout intensity consistency.</p>

<p>Motorized treadmills represent most of treadmills offered today and deal constant belt motion managed by electric motors. These makers supply pre-programmed exercise programs, automated slope adjustments, and digital screens revealing speed, range, heart rate, and calories burned. They vary from fundamental designs appropriate for strolling to commercial-grade makers designed for major runners and high-intensity training.</p>

<p>Folding treadmills have become increasingly popular amongst home users with limited area. These makers feature hydraulic or spring-assisted systems that enable the running deck to fold vertically, decreasing their footprint by approximately 50 percent. Quality folding treadmills maintain robust motor performance and durable building and construction while using this space-saving benefit.</p>

<p>Industrial treadmills discovered in physical fitness centers are developed for toughness and heavy use, featuring effective motors, expansive running surfaces, and advanced entertainment systems. While significantly more expensive than property designs, these machines stand up to constant operation and offer premium用户体验.</p>

<p>Secret Features to Consider When Purchasing</p>

<hr>

<p>Picking the best treadmill requires mindful examination of several crucial components that straight impact exercise quality and long-term fulfillment.</p>

<p>Motor power, determined in constant duty horsepower, determines the maker&#39;s ability to maintain speeds under load. For walking, a motor with a minimum of 2.0 horse power is adequate, while running typically requires 2.5 to 3.0 horsepower. Those preparation high-intensity interval training or longer running sessions take advantage of motors rated at 3.0 horse power or higher.</p>

<p>Running deck measurements affect convenience and stride flexibility. A deck measuring a minimum of 55 inches long and 20 inches large accommodates most users&#39; natural stride lengths. Taller people or those with longer legs should seek decks approaching 60 inches in length to avoid feeling cramped during workouts.</p>

<p>Cushioning quality differs significantly in between models and straight influences joint security throughout training. The best treadmills include adjustable cushioning systems that allow users to tailor the firmness of the running surface to their preferences and injury history.</p>

<p>Console features and connectivity options improve exercise engagement and tracking abilities. Modern treadmills frequently include Bluetooth connection, preset exercise programs, home entertainment installs for tablets or televisions, and compatibility with physical fitness apps like Zwift, Strava, and Peloton.</p>

<p>Preserving Your Treadmill Machine</p>

<hr>

<p>Correct maintenance extends the life expectancy of treadmill makers and guarantees consistent efficiency throughout their operational life. Regular cleaning represents the most essential maintenance activity, as dust, particles, and sweat build-up can damage moving components and produce slippery surface areas. Users need to wipe down the console, handrails, and running belt after each usage, with weekly deep cleansing of the deck and belt underside to eliminate built up particles.</p>

<p>Belt lubrication requires attention according to producer requirements, usually every 3 to 6 months depending upon usage frequency. Many modern treadmills feature pre-lubricated belts that need only routine application of silicone-based lube. Over-lubrication triggers as numerous issues as insufficient lubrication, so users should consult their owner&#39;s handbooks for specific guidance.</p>

<p>Belt tension and positioning verification prevents irregular wear and possible safety concerns. A belt that feels slippery or drifts to one side might require change utilizing the stress bolts situated at the rear of the machine. Users need to likewise periodically inspect that all bolts and connections stay tight, as vibration from operation can loosen up hardware over time.</p>

<p>Secret Features to Consider</p>

<hr>

<p>Selecting the best treadmill involves examining a number of crucial functions that directly affect your workout experience and long-lasting complete satisfaction. The motor horsepower ranking deserves cautious attention, as it identifies the device&#39;s capability to keep speeds regularly and manage the user&#39;s weight. For walking, a motor with a minimum of 2.0 continuous horse power (CHP) typically suffices, while major runners should search for models using 3.0 CHP or higher to make sure smooth operation at faster speeds.</p>

<p>Running surface dimensions substantially impact convenience and safety, especially for taller individuals or those with longer strides. A quality treadmill must supply a running belt at least 20 inches broad and 55 inches long, though runners typically choose 22-inch widths and 60-inch lengths for complete freedom of motion. Insufficient belt space can result in uncomfortable positioning and increased injury threat.</p>

<p>Cushioning systems vary substantially in between models and play a vital function in minimizing effect on joints. The finest treadmills include adjustable cushioning that enables users to personalize the firmness of their walking or running surface. This personalization can be particularly valuable for users recovering from injuries or those who prepare to alternate in between walking and running workouts.</p>

<p>Optimizing Your Treadmill Experience</p>

<hr>

<p>Proper technique significantly enhances the effectiveness and safety of treadmill workouts. Keeping an upright posture with shoulders relaxed and core engaged produces appropriate positioning throughout the body. The feet ought to strike the belt midfoot instead of heel-striking, which magnifies effect through the legs. Looking forward rather than down at your feet assists maintain proper head and neck positioning.</p>

<p>Security awareness is vital when using treadmills, particularly for beginners. Constantly connect the emergency stop clip to your clothing throughout exercises, and begin at sluggish speeds till you feel comfortable with the maker&#39;s operation. When installing or dismounting, wait until the belt has concerned a complete stop, and utilize the handrails moderately— relying on them too greatly can change your natural gait and minimize the exercise&#39;s efficiency.</p>
